Dulles Overview
An unincorporated region of greater Virginia that covers much of Sterling and the surrounding areas, Dulles is an excellent location for those considering a move to the State For Lovers. A hub of technology-based businesses and boasting a close proximity to the Washington, DC job market, Dulles makes an ideal homestead for a variety of working professionals.
Why live in Dulles, VA?
Home to both a number of public park places as well as numerous modern industries, Dulles rentals make an excellent option for working class professionals and growing families alike. The proximity to the famed airport makes Dulles an ideal spot for those needing to travel consistently for work, and area schools are consistent in their high marks.
